The 67th annual Grammy Awards kicked off Sunday night at the Crypto.com Arena in Los Angeles, with celebrities stepping out in style. It was a big evening for stars like Beyonce, who won Best Country Album and Album of the Year, and Doechii, who snagged Best Rap Album. Kendrick Lamar added to his accolades with five awards, bringing his total to 22 Grammy wins.

Beyonce shone at the Grammys with multiple wins for her album ‘Cowboy Carter.’ She wore a custom gold and white Schiaparelli dress featuring a white paisley print. Her matching gloves and statement pearl earrings by Lorraine Schwartz completed the look, proving once again that she is a fashion icon.
Victoria Monet turned heads in a white Oude Waag cutout dress paired with a sheer cape and luxurious Bulgari jewelry, creating a breathtaking ensemble.
Cardi B made a grand entrance in a multicolored Roberto Cavalli gown. The sequined one-shoulder dress with a voluminous feather train accentuated her post-pregnancy glow.
Doechii, known for her bold fashion choices, arrived in a Thom Browne outfit. She wore a white button-up top with a gray pinstripe off-the-shoulder dress featuring exaggerated hips, perfectly capturing her dynamic style.
Jennifer Lopez looked youthful and daring in a black turtleneck and gold sculptural maxi skirt by Stephanie Rolland, blending classic and contemporary fashion effortlessly.
With the Super Bowl around the corner, Taylor Swift showed support for her boyfriend Travis Kelce by wearing a scarlet red custom Vivienne Westwood mini dress. The built-in corset and thigh-high slit with a “T” leg chain added a romantic touch.
Kendrick Lamar, a newly-minted 22-time Grammy winner, opted for a timeless denim on denim look by Maison Margiela, showcasing classic style at its best.
JT brought drama to the red carpet in a silver and white Grace Ling gown with a silver-metal breastplate and white jersey skirt, highlighting her curves and artistic flair.
Janelle Monae, always a style icon, impressed with an oversized navy power suit from Area’s SS25 collection. The sharp tailoring and bold accessories like a baker boy hat and layered necklace made her outfit a standout.
Sabrina Carpenter looked like Hollywood royalty in a satin baby blue JW Anderson gown with feather details. Her halter dress and retro bob hairstyle added a touch of old Hollywood glamour.
